C7 and C8 running together

Hi,

I have a large number of rules on my C7 and they work fine. I intend to buy a C8 to cover part of my house that is out of reach for the C7 network (since C8 can be installed far from router). I intend to create different rules on the C8, and connect it to new sensors and devices - so no migration involved.

  • Should I anticipate any issue running both a C7 and C8 together? Do I set this up from Setting/Hub Mesh?

  • If I ever needed to, could I control the same device from both the C7 and C8, or would that create issues?

Thank you. I couldn't find a previous answer on these points, but I may have missed it.

Not really but I would have them on separate zigbee channels.

Yes you can control the same device from both but it can only be paired to one or the other. However, you can use Hub Mesh to "share" devices between hubs and that will allow you to control the same device from multiple hubs.

Makes sense. The only issue you'll have - and it isn't really an issue per se - is that you'll need to build out reliable z-wave and/or zigbee meshes for both hubs.
